5 REFERENCE
5.1 Technical specifications
General
•
operating temperature: -20° C to +60° C/-5° F to +140° F
•
battery charging temperature: 0° C to +35° C/+32° F to +95° F
•
storage temperature: -30° C to +60° C/-22° F to +140° F
•
weight: 89 g/3.14 oz (Black), 92 g/3.25 oz (Sapphire)
•
water resistance (Suunto Ambit3 Peak): 100 m/328 ft/10 bar
•
water resistance (Suunto Smart Sensor): 20 m/66 ft (ISO 2281)
•
lens: mineral crystal glass (sapphire crystal in Sapphire models)
•
power: rechargeable lithium-ion battery
•
Battery life: ~ 16 - 50 hours depending on selected GPS accuracy
Memory
•
Points of Interest (POIs): max. 250
Radio receiver
•
Bluetooth® Smart compatible
•
communication frequency: 2.4 GHz
•
range: ~3 m/9.8 ft
Barometer
•
display range: 950 to 1060 hPa/28.05 to 31.30 inHg
•
resolution: 1 hPa/0.03 inHg
Altimeter
•
display range: -500 m to 9999 m/-1640 ft to 32805 ft
